Output 25bbf80fc14dc04a95692b6dec946430d286af8ab020701e9584ef713bd90157:0

value
2042505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de334073e3fbe15be55861a0dd1c201a71c1cc8b OP_EQUAL
address
3MwuLAYfPM2wtq8dV2VQ59xWn4CZd9cXfP
transaction
25bbf80fc14dc04a95692b6dec946430d286af8ab020701e9584ef713bd90157
spent
true